Overall Meaning

In Dottie Peoples's song Testify, the lyrics describe the importance of sharing one's faith and testimonies of God's goodness. The singer is urging someone to testify and give witness to the power of God in their lives. The lyrics begin with the repeated phrase "Somebody oughta testify" which emphasizes the importance of sharing one's testimony. The singer then goes on to describe their own experiences of being in moments of despair and praying to God for help. They give thanks to God for his blessings and acknowledge all that he has done for them.


The lyrics then switch to referencing biblical stories where others have testified to God's power. The Hebrew boys who were saved from the fiery furnace, and Daniel who was saved from the lions, are mentioned as examples of those who have testified to God's protection and deliverance. The song wraps up by restating the importance of testifying, with the singer saying they will live and die for God and that somebody oughta testify.
